The discovery of USS Monitor during the Civil war and the use of sacrificial anode to prevent the corrosion of metal hull of the Monitor is given. The process by which attachment of Zinc to the hull would protect the Monitor from further corrosion is to be stated.
Concept introduction:
The corrosion is a process that involves the deterioration of metal surface in the process of moisture and oxygen. Applying the coating of more reactive metal over the less reactive metal prevents the metal to undergo corrosion.
